Married writers parse words to uncover their secret pasts

TRUE LIES

While E! may have zero interest in the private lives of writers (imagine the network curtailing an Olsen twins spot for a behind-thescenes look at Joyce Carol Gates), the endless spate of biographies of famous authors suggests that there's still an appetite for literary dish.
